Masashi Nakatani is a scholar working on Molecular Biology, Mechanical Engineering and Materials Chemistry. According to data from OpenAlex, Masashi Nakatani has authored 93 papers receiving a total of 2.8k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Molecular Biology, 22 papers in Mechanical Engineering and 15 papers in Materials Chemistry. Recurrent topics in Masashi Nakatani’s work include Muscle Physiology and Disorders (19 papers), Tactile and Sensory Interactions (10 papers) and TGF-β signaling in diseases (9 papers). Masashi Nakatani is often cited by papers focused on Muscle Physiology and Disorders (19 papers), Tactile and Sensory Interactions (10 papers) and TGF-β signaling in diseases (9 papers). Masashi Nakatani collaborates with scholars based in Japan, United States and China. Masashi Nakatani's co-authors include Kunihiro Tsuchida, Akiyoshi Uezumi, Keisuke Hitachi, Yoshihide Sunada, Tatsuya Murakami, Kei Ameyama, Yoshichika Baba, Srdjan Maksimovic, Ellen A. Lumpkin and Hiromu Sugino and has published in prestigious journals such as Nature, Journal of Clinical Investigation and Scientific Reports.
